Personal injury refers to harm suffered by a person due to another’s negligent, reckless, or intentional actions. In Sonoma County, such cases may involve injuries from auto collisions, slip and fall incidents, medical errors, or product defects. The core objective is to establish fault, quantify damages for medical costs, lost wages, and non economic losses like pain and suffering, and pursue a fair remedy. The process typically includes collecting evidence, identifying liable parties, and negotiating a settlement or pursuing litigation when necessary. Lemon law refers to consumer protection provisions that provide remedies for vehicles with substantial defects that impair use, value, or safety. In California, these laws require manufacturers to repair, replace, or refund when a car remains defective after reasonable repair attempts. The process includes documenting repairs, notifying the manufacturer, and pursuing the appropriate remedy within established timelines. Lemon law qualifies when a motor vehicle continues to experience substantial defects after a reasonable number of repair attempts and the defect impairs use, safety, or value. California rules require documentation of repairs, notices to the manufacturer, and adherence to set timelines. Different vehicle types and circumstances can affect remedies, including refunds or replacements.
